Transaction 91af58ed7e145e1faa265b741730983deffabc8601992399f34810ecd801b040

2 Input
2 Outputs
  • 91af58ed7e145e1faa265b741730983deffabc8601992399f34810ecd801b040:0
  • value  100000
    address  34uX9PKJJy9cg75A2zvkB33927RZZCLMdp
  • 91af58ed7e145e1faa265b741730983deffabc8601992399f34810ecd801b040:1
  • value  124557
    address  376RvbPVVkb9q9wLuBDt2T32hmLqP6Czxv